How Closing a Bank Account Actually Works

Closing a bank account typically begins with reviewing your banking relationship: notify your chosen institution either in person, online, or via a formal request form. Most banks allow close-by-mail requests or dedicated digital portals to start the process. Funds, including pending or idle balances, usually settle within 5–10 business days after closure. While no federal law mandates all fees be waived, institutions often have policies—especially for paper-based accounts. Account holders must also ensure personal data is protected before deletion, including canceling codes, cancelling contact forms, and updating contact info elsewhere.
Important: Not all accounts close instantly—some warn of delayed statements or required minimum balances post-closure. Always confirm your bank’s specific protocol to avoid unexpected delays.
